Resistance fighters confront Israeli incursion on Tubas

Israeli invading forces continue their raids on the town of Tammun, south of Tubas in the northern occupied West Bank, carrying out house searches and arresting Palestinians.

Al-Quds Brigades - Tubas announced early Thursday that its fighters in the al-Far'a groups confronted Israeli occupation forces who stormed the area around the Wadi al-Far’a roundabout and Al-Ashareen junction with heavy gunfire.

The group also confirmed that its fighters in Tammun have been engaged in fierce battles with the Israeli invading forces since dawn, during which they launched intense gunfire at them and detonated several explosive devices on military vehicles at various combat points.

Meanwhile, Israeli forces continue their invasive raids on the town of Tammun, south of Tubas in the northern occupied West Bank, carrying out house searches and arresting Palestinians.

On Wednesday evening, Israeli occupation forces killed two young Palestinians and injured a young man and a child during a raid on a house, east of Tulkarm in the northern West Bank.

Local sources confirmed the martyrdom of Mamoun Saleh Shreim and Thaer Omar Amara and reported that Israeli forces captured their bodies as they withdrew from the area.

Resistance confronts IOF in Silat al-Harithiya, al-Yamoun, West Bank

The Jenin Battalion of the al-Quds Brigades, the military wing of the Islamic Jihad movement, announced that its fighters confronted Israeli occupation forces in the town of Silat al-Harithiya, west of Jenin, in the occupied West Bank.

In a statement, the battalion reported that its fighters unleashed heavy volleys of gunfire at the occupation forces during their operation in the town at dawn. 

Additionally, fighters from the battalion's Yamoun groups engaged Israeli forces in intense confrontations on the frontlines, alongside fighters from the al-Aqsa Martyrs Brigades - Jenin. The battle escalated as the enemy forces stormed the al-Yamoun area in Jenin, engaging them with machine guns.

Arrests and raids in the West Bank

At dawn Wednesday, Israeli occupation forces arrested Nour Khaled Hawshiya, a Palestinian youth from the town of Yamoun, west of Jenin. The forces stormed the town, raided his home, ransacked it, and then detained him. Several other homes in the area were also raided.

Israeli forces also arrested two Palestinians, Ahmad Fares Radi (45) and Mohammad Lutfi Abu Salem (62), during a raid on the village of al-Lubban al-Gharbi, northwest of Ramallah.

Israeli occupation forces also stormed the villages of al-Mazra'a al-Gharbiya and Rantis, northwest of Ramallah, but no detentions were reported. They additionally raided the Tabqa area in the city of Dura, south of al-Khalil, as reported by Palestinian media.

In the southern West Bank, Israeli forces stormed the village of Umm Salamouna, south of Beit Lahm, where they raided several homes, searching and ransacking them. No detainments were reported in this raid.

Israeli occupation forces also stormed the village of Burin, south of Nablus, firing live ammunition, sound bombs, and toxic gas. No injuries were reported.

This occurred after the forces intensified their military measures around Nablus the previous evening, closing the Deir Sharaf military checkpoint in both directions under the pretext of a stabbing operation.

They also increased security at the al-Murabba’a and Awarta checkpoints, south of the city, conducting thorough searches of vehicles in both directions.
